Is the Paralegal Training Accredited? The paralegal program and school that you pick need to be accredited by a recognized accrediting agency such as the American Bar Association. If it is an online school, it might also receive accreditation from the Distance Education and Training Council, which focuses on online or distance learning. Accreditation will not only certify that the training you will receive will be of the highest standard, but it will show future employers that you are a qualified professional as well. A number of Winter Garden FL law firms will only hire entry level legal assistants that have graduated from an accredited school. Also, financial assistance and student loans are typically offered only for accredited programs.

What's the Reputation of the Program? Research what the reputations and rankings are for the paralegal schools you are contemplating. This is of specific importance if you are new to the field with no previous experience, since employers will need to rely on the quality of your training exclusively. Checking that the school you select is accredited is an excellent first step. Checking school rating services can help verify school quality of education and rankings as well. You can also call some Winter Garden FL law offices that you may be interested in working for after graduating and ask what schools they recommend. Keep in mind that even though a school is not among the most highly rated, its paralegal program may still have an outstanding reputation.

Does the Program Offer Internships? Internship programs give students an opportunity to experience working in a law firm or other legal establishment while remaining in school. They can also provide an avenue for students to start establishing contacts within the Winter Garden FL legal community. Find out if the paralegal schools you are evaluating provide internship programs, specifically in areas of the law that you have the most interest in pursuing after graduation.

Is Job Placement Assistance provided? You will most likely want to hit the ground running after graduation, but getting that initial job in a new profession can be challenging without help. Find out if the paralegal programs you are assessing have job placement programs and what their placement rates are. Rapid and high placement rates are a good sign that the schools have large networks and good relationships with Florida legal services employers. It also corroborates that their students are highly regarded and in demand.

Where is the School's Location? Considering that laws differ among states, it may be a good idea to choose a legal assistant school domiciled in Florida or the state where you plan to practice after graduation. In addition, it will be necessary to create relationships in the area legal community, perhaps by means of an internship program. This is even more justification to receive your education in the community where you wish to practice. Also, if you go to classes at a community college, most charge an increased tuition for students that live outside of their districts. So you might want to initially look at those schools that are within the Winter Garden FL area.

How Much is the Entire Expense? Paralegal programs can differ in cost depending on the credential obtained and the length of training provided. Having said that, tuition will not be the only expense for your education. Remember to include the cost of books, supplies and commuting to classes to your budget as well. Financial assistance may be accessible to help minimize some of the cost, so make sure to talk to the school's financial aid office to see what is available in Winter Garden FL. Naturally if you choose to attend an online school, some of these additional costs, for instance for commuting, may be decreased or eliminated.

Do the Class Times Accommodate your Schedule? Numerous legal students keep working while obtaining their training and must have flexibility in class scheduling. If you can solely attend night or weekend classes near Winter Garden FL, make sure classes are offered at those times. Also, if you can only attend on a part-time basis, make certain that the program you select provides that option. Last, inquire what the protocol is for making-up classes missed due to work, illness or family emergencies.
